The labor market continues to show surprising resilience, according to the latest ADP National Employment Report released this month. Private payrolls expanded by 109,000 in April, topping analyst forecasts and marking a solid gain from the previous month’s pace. The data, compiled from ADP’s payroll processing records, covers hiring trends across various industries and company sizes. The report provides additional evidence that the U.S. job market remains firm despite ongoing economic uncertainties. A stable employment environment typically supports consumer spending and overall economic growth, but it also complicates the Federal Reserve’s policy calculus. With employment still robust, the central bank may have less incentive to lower interest rates in the coming months, as policymakers weigh the risks of inflation against the need for economic support. ADP’s findings come ahead of the more comprehensive nonfarm payrolls report from the Bureau of Labor Statistics, scheduled for release later this week. While the two reports often diverge due to methodological differences, the ADP data is closely watched as an early indicator of labor market trends. Expert Insights

The stronger-than-expected ADP reading reinforces the narrative that the U.S. labor market is not cooling as quickly as some had anticipated. According to market watchers, sustained job creation at this pace could keep wage pressures elevated, potentially contributing to stickier inflation. That dynamic may lead the Federal Reserve to maintain its current restrictive monetary policy for a longer period, as it continues to assess incoming economic data. From an investment perspective, a stable labor market supports corporate earnings by sustaining consumer demand, but it also means that borrowing costs may remain higher for longer. This could create headwinds for rate-sensitive sectors such as housing and real estate, while favoring industries tied to employment services and workforce solutions. Analysts suggest that investors should closely monitor upcoming payroll and inflation reports for further clarity on the Fed’s next moves. While the ADP data alone is not a decisive factor, it adds to a growing body of evidence that the economy may be in a “no-landing” scenario—where growth stays solid and inflation proves stubborn. In such an environment, caution remains warranted when evaluating interest rate expectations and asset allocation strategies.
